Feng Long is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Biomedical Engineering and Materials Chemistry.
According to data from OpenAlex, Feng Long has authored 81 papers receiving a total of 1.7k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 52 papers in Molecular Biology, 51 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 14 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Feng Long’s work include Biosensors and Analytical Detection (45 papers), Advanced biosensing and bioanalysis techniques (43 papers) and Advanced Biosensing Techniques and Applications (11 papers). Feng Long is often cited by papers focused on Biosensors and Analytical Detection (45 papers), Advanced biosensing and bioanalysis techniques (43 papers) and Advanced Biosensing Techniques and Applications (11 papers). Feng Long coll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Australia. Feng Long's co-authors include Anna Zhu, Dan Song, Hanchang Shi, Rong Yang and Hongliang Wang and has published in prestigious journals such as Environmental Science & Technology, Analytical Chemistry and Macromolecules.
